WebDWV pipes are tested by means of vertical static head of water. To perform a static head test a vertical riser is installed at least 10ft higher than the horizontal lines under test. All openings on the DWV pipes are sealed off with test plugs, then the vertical entire piping system is filled with water to the top of the 10ft riser. Web19 Mechanical Test Plugs. 19.
